How much do trainee mechanic j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for trainee mechanic in Georgia is $14.53,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$11.03 and $17.21 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a trainee mechanic?

Trainee mechanics are individuals who are learning the skills needed to become qualified automotive mechanics. They typically work under the supervision of experienced technicians, performing basic maintenance tasks such as oil changes, tire rotations, and inspections while gaining hands-on experience. Trainee mechanics often participate in formal apprenticeship programs or on-the-job training to develop their technical knowledge and practical abilities. Over time, they build the expertise required to diagnose and repair a variety of vehicle issues independently. This role is an entry point into the automotive repair industry and can lead to advanced positions as skills and certifications are acquired.

What does a trainee mechanic do?

As a Trainee Mechanic, you can expect to start with basic tasks such as assisting with vehicle inspections, performing routine maintenance like oil changes and tire rotations, and cleaning work areas. Under the supervision of experienced mechanics, you’ll gradually learn to use diagnostic tools and handle minor repairs. You’ll also spend time observing more complex repairs and may be responsible for documenting work or ordering parts. This hands-on experience is essential for building confidence and technical skills, and you’ll typically work closely with a team to ensure safety and quality standards are met.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a trainee mechanic?

To thrive as a Trainee Mechanic, you need basic mechanical aptitude, problem-solving skills, and usually a high school diploma or equivalent, with some employers preferring vocational training. Familiarity with diagnostic tools, hand and power tools, and automotive repair systems is commonly required, and certifications like ASE can be advantageous. Attention to detail, willingness to learn, and effective teamwork are crucial soft skills in this role. These skills ensure accurate vehicle maintenance, safety, and efficient collaboration within a workshop environment.

What is the difference between Trainee Mechanic vs Apprentice Mechanic?

AspectTrainee MechanicApprentice Mechanic
CertificationsOften in training, may have basic certificationsTypically enrolled in formal apprenticeship programs
Work EnvironmentOn-the-job training under supervisionHands-on training alongside experienced mechanics
Industry UsageCommon in automotive and industrial sectorsStandard term in automotive repair and maintenance
Search IntentLearning roles, entry-level positionsTraining pathways, career development

Both roles involve on-the-job training in mechanical work, but a Trainee Mechanic is often in the early stages of learning, while an Apprentice Mechanic is enrolled in a formal apprenticeship program. The terms are used interchangeably in some regions, but generally, apprenticeships provide structured training with certifications, making the Apprentice Mechanic role more formalized.

Can I get a trainee mechanic job with no experience?

Trainee mechanic positions are often entry-level roles designed for individuals with little or no prior experience. Employers typically provide on-the-job training and may require basic technical skills or a high school diploma, making it possible to start without previous experience in the field.

How to become a trainee mechanic?

To become a trainee mechanic, you typically need a high school diploma or equivalent and basic knowledge of automotive systems. Many start with on-the-job training or apprenticeships, and obtaining certifications such as the Automotive Service Excellence (ASE) certification can improve job prospects. Practical skills, familiarity with tools, and a willingness to learn are essential for success in this role.

About the Role
As an Operations Trainee , you will receive hands-on training in aircraft manufacturing processes while working alongside experienced production professionals. Under direct supervision, you will learn and perform a variety of structural assembly operations and gradually take on more responsibility as your skills and experience grow.
This position is an excellent opportunity for someone with strong mechanical aptitude who enjoys hands-on work, pays close attention to detail, and is interested in building a long-term career in the aerospace industry.
Day-to-Day Responsibilities
As part of the production team, you will:
  • Perform aircraft structural assembly tasks under specific instruction and guidance.
  • Fit detail parts and learn basic drilling and riveting operations.
  • Use basic mechanic hand tools and equipment, including pneumatic drills, rivet guns, countersinks, reamers, files, and related tools.
  • Align and assemble components using holding fixtures, pins, clamps, and fasteners.
  • Read and learn to interpret work orders, blueprints, and specification sheets to determine work requirements and sequence of operations.
  • Ensure parts and completed work meet manufacturing instructions and Quality Control requirements.
  • Observe and assist experienced team members to become familiar with aircraft parts and assemblies.
  • Progressively work with less supervision as knowledge, skills, and experience are gained.
  • Maintain a clean, organized, and safe work environment.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
